Transaction 672c7926df910a2e9fc27aa51fc676497fd2657c68d9b46057599f47b35dff32
1 Input
1 Output
-
672c7926df910a2e9fc27aa51fc676497fd2657c68d9b46057599f47b35dff32:0
- value
- 2868491
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ada23965747f4b7aff02927750b0d0387f6addca OP_EQUAL
- address
- 3HX7AGNC4mrBbQCyNs52maFSp1L6eDuybK